KCEN-TV, Central Texas' NBC affiliate serving Waco, Temple, and Killeen, is searching for a Digital Content Producer who thrives in a fast-paced environment and has a vision for what local news can and should be in the digital and social spaces. Candidates must also have a strong understanding of editing video for news and the concepts of producing a newscast. The ideal candidate will have a multitude of talents including the ability to edit video and track down information through interviews, public records searches, and social media. Our producers must be able to skillfully use social media and digital tools to research, discover and distribute content. KCEN Digital Content Producers are strong writers, great teammates, and leaders in the newsroom, responsible for optimizing the user experience on all screens.

Responsibilities:

  • Produce content for digital platforms including kcentv.com, social media sites, 6+ streaming service and newscasts

  • Edit reporter stories for grammar, content and structure using AP style

  • Use editorial judgement to help determine content for newscasts

  • Enterprise stories to turn for digital exclusives

  • Edit video for newscasts

  • Work with reporters and anchors to produce high quality edited video

  • Use social listening to help identify key stories that will build social engagement

  • Perform other tasks as required by supervisor

Requirements:

  • BA/BS in journalism, communications, or related field

  • 1-2 years of experience preferred

  • Experience in photojournalism, editing, and content management systems

  • Understanding of the tenets of professional journalism

  • Skills in producing engaging, content-driven newscasts, and digital content

  • Strong social media skills, on platforms to include YouTube, Instagram, X, and Facebook

  • Knowledge of ENPS, Edius and Axis graphics a plus

  • Organizational skills and the ability to work under constant time pressure deadlines

  • Ability to calmly handle live, breaking news situations and changing events

Benefits:

TEGNA offers comprehensive benefits designed to safeguard the physical, mental and financial health of our employees and their families. TEGNA offers two medical plan options for full and part-time employees through Blue Cross Blue Shield of Texas, as well as access to dental and eye care coverage; fertility, surrogacy and adoption assistance; disability and life insurance.

Our 401(k) program offers full, part-time and temporary employees the opportunity to contribute 1% - 80% of their pay on a pre-tax basis to TEGNA's 401(k). Contributions made up to the first 4% of pay are eligible for a 100% match from the company and are 100% vested from day one.

Regardless of participation in TEGNA medical plans, ALL employees receive nine free virtual doctor's appointments with a physician through Teladoc, and 12 annual therapy sessions with a licensed clinician for themselves and each of their family members through Spring Health.

TEGNA's Paid Time Off (PTO) program begins with 15 days of PTO for full-time employees, and nine paid holidays.

About TEGNA

TEGNA Inc. (NYSE: TGNA) is an innovative media company that serves the greater good of our communities. Across platforms, TEGNA tells empowering stories, conducts impactful investigations and delivers innovative marketing solutions. With 64 television stations in 51 U.S. markets, TEGNA is the largest owner of top 4 network affiliates in the top 25 markets among independent station groups, reaching approximately 39 percent of all television households nationwide. TEGNA also owns leading multicast networks True Crime Network and Quest. TEGNA Marketing Solutions (TMS) offers innovative solutions to help businesses reach consumers across television, digital and over-the-top (OTT) platforms, including Premion, TEGNA's OTT advertising service.
